Assembly
- Once the cake has cooled, slice it horizontally into two even layers using a serrated knife.
- Spread a generous layer of the prepared cream over the bottom cake layer, then place the second cake layer on top.
- Spread more cream on top of the cake and along the sides (optional, depending on your preference).
- Sprinkle grated chocolate or sifted cocoa powder over the top for decoration.
- Refrigerate the assembled cake for 1–2 hours before serving to allow the cream to firm up and the flavors to meld.
Serving & Storage Tips
- Serving: Slice and serve chilled or at room temperature. It pairs beautifully with a cup of coffee or tea.
- Storage: Keep the cake refrigerated in an airtight container for up to 3 days.
Optional Additions:
- Add a layer of fresh raspberries or cherry compote between the cake and cream for a fruity touch.
- Use a mix of dark and milk chocolate for a milder chocolate base.
